    Hudson, Florida - Pasco County Sheriff's Office released bodycam footage after 79-year-old, James Zambrotto was shot by deputies. This is body worn camera footage from five deputies involved in the deputy-involved shooting at the RaceTrac at US 19 and Little Rd. in Hudson. The footage shows the beginning of the incident, when a deputy was approached by Zambrotto at the gas pumps. It continues to show deputies speaking with Zambrotto to de-escalate the situation, in which Zambrotto stated he would hurt himself and others, while setting up stop sticks to prevent the vehicle’s continued travel. Additionally, it shows Zambrotto being pepper-sprayed while deputies attempt to get Zambrotto to put down the firearm he was holding. It also shows Zambrotto ramming into a patrol car, as well as the moment Zambrotto fired at deputies and deputies returned fire. No deputies were injured as a result of this shooting and Zambrotto remains in a local hospital.

      I do auto glass. It’s actually laminated glass like your windshield. Tempered glass is designed to break into tiny chunks. A lot of newer models are coming with the front door glasses laminated these days. The idea it to keep you from injecting from the vehicle during a crash. The back glass, and back door glasses are almost always tempered, to provide an exit in the case vehicle submerges.
